React Native Awesome UI features and specs

  • Comprehensive Resource
    The Awesome React Native UI repository provides a curated list of resources and libraries, making it easier for developers to find the right tools for creating visually appealing and functional UIs in React Native.
  • Community-Driven
    Being a GitHub repository, it is updated by the community, ensuring that it includes the latest and most popular libraries and resources available for React Native development.
  • Time-Saving
    Developers can save time by using pre-built UI components and libraries listed in the repository, rather than building everything from scratch.
  • Variety of Options
    The repository includes a wide variety of UI components and tools, catering to different needs such as animations, form controls, and styling, giving developers a lot of choices.

Possible disadvantages of React Native Awesome UI

  • Overwhelming for Beginners
    The vast number of options and resources can be overwhelming for beginners, making it difficult to choose the right tool without prior experience or guidance.
  • Inconsistency in Maintenance
    Not all libraries listed may be up to date or actively maintained, leading to potential issues with compatibility or stability in React Native applications.
  • Lack of Direct Support
    As a curated list, there is no direct support provided for the libraries. Developers might need to rely on community forums or the authors of specific libraries for help.
  • Quality Varies
    The quality of libraries can vary, as some may not meet desired performance or design standards, requiring developers to thoroughly evaluate and test each one.

SVG Waves features and specs

  • Scalability
    SVG Waves are inherently scalable, meaning they can be resized to any dimension without losing quality. This is particularly beneficial for responsive web design, where the same graphic must adapt to different screen sizes.
  • Customizability
    SVG Waves can be easily customized in terms of color, size, and shape, allowing for creative design possibilities tailored to specific branding or aesthetic requirements.
  • Lightweight
    SVG files are generally smaller compared to raster images, which helps in reducing page load times and improving website performance.
  • Animation Support
    SVG Waves can be animated using CSS or JavaScript, allowing for dynamic visual effects that can enhance user engagement on the website.
  • Cross-Browser Compatibility
    SVG Waves are widely supported across modern web browsers, ensuring consistent appearance and functionality for a majority of users.

Possible disadvantages of SVG Waves

  • Complexity in Editing
    For those unfamiliar with SVG code, editing SVG Waves can be complex, as they might require knowledge of XML-based vector graphics rather than simple image editing tools.
  • Performance with Complex SVGs
    Although SVGs are lightweight, very complex or intricate SVG graphics can lead to increased rendering times, which may affect performance on lower-end devices.
  • Limited Support in Older Browsers
    While modern browsers support SVGs, older versions, particularly Internet Explorer 8 and below, may not fully support SVG rendering, potentially necessitating fallbacks or polyfills.
  • SEO Challenges
    While SVG files can be indexed by search engines, optimizing complex SVGs for SEO purposes can be more challenging compared to standard HTML content.
